Starting Point and Transportation
The tour begins with your choice of pick-up location in Krakow, with several options such as Garbarska, Starowilna, and Wielopole, making it convenient no matter where you’re staying in the city. The transport is by an air-conditioned minibus, which makes the long drive comfortable, and the journey takes about 1.5 hours to reach the mountains.
Chochoów Village: A Step Back in Time
Our first stop is the charming village of Chochoów, famous for its preserved wooden houses that still function as homes today. This part of the tour is a photo-friendly moment and a chance to learn a little about traditional architecture and local history. We loved the way this village offers a glimpse into rural Poland’s past, with its still-inhabited houses adding authenticity.
Zakopane: The Heart of Tatra Culture
Arriving in Zakopane, the tour guides will help you avoid the lines at the funicular, which takes you up Gubałówka Hill. The Gubałówka funicular ride is a highlight, providing spectacular panoramic views of the Tatra Mountains. You’ll get tickets in advance, saving you time and energy. Once at the top, you’ll want to have your camera ready — the vistas are truly memorable.
Zakopane’s lively center is perfect for wandering. The streets are filled with shops selling highlander souvenirs, local cheeses, and handcrafted goods. You can browse at your own pace, and the guide will suggest ideal spots for photos or a quick snack. Many reviewers appreciate the free time here, as it allows you to soak in the mountain atmosphere and pick up souvenirs.

Chocholowska Thermal Baths: Relaxation in Mineral Waters
The thermal baths are the main relaxation highlight, and these are among Poland’s largest. The mineral-rich waters are said to benefit the skin and well-being. You’ll have about 2.5 hours here, plenty of time for swimming, enjoying water slides, or lounging in the pools. Pool bars are available for drinks, which adds to the leisurely vibe — a nice touch for families or anyone craving a restful break.
While some reviewers praise the baths for their size and variety of pools, keep in mind that during peak season, they can get crowded, and weather might influence outdoor swimming. Still, the chance to unwind in warm, mineral waters right after mountain sightseeing makes this a favorite part of the trip.
Return Journey and Drop-offs
After a relaxing soak, the bus will transport you back to Krakow, with a stop of about 1.5 hours along the way. The tour concludes at your chosen drop-off locations in the city, making it easy to plan your evening or other activities.

FAQ
Is hotel pickup included in the tour?
Yes, if you choose the option, your pickup and drop-off in Krakow are included, with several locations to choose from for convenience.
How long does the trip last?
The tour lasts approximately 11 hours, including transportation, sightseeing stops, and free time in Zakopane and the thermal baths.
Are tickets for the funicular and thermal baths included?
Yes, you’ll receive tickets for the Gubałówka funicular and the Chocholów Thermal Baths, helping you skip lines and save time.
Can I bring my own food or drinks?
Inside the thermal pools, food and drinks are allowed, and pool bars are available. It’s wise to bring a towel, swimwear, and flip-flops.
What should I wear?
Comfortable walking shoes are recommended for sightseeing, and don’t forget your swimwear, towel, and camera for capturing the scenery.
Is the tour suitable for children?
Yes, families can enjoy this trip, especially with the pools and scenic stops. However, children should be mindful of the long day and require adult supervision.
